D64RPB100 SERIES B1 DIGITAL GROUND FAULT RELAY
D64D1 Digital Display Unit and D64D2 Remote Indicator Unit:
Environment:
Operating Temperature.................................................................................-20°C to +50°C
Storage..........................................................................................................-40°C to +80°C
Humidity ..........................................................................................85% (No Condensation)
Shock resistance ....................................................................................... 10G (no malfunction)
Vibration resistance ..................... 10G, 10-55 Hz at 1.5 mm double amplitude (no malfunction)
Ingress protection .................................................................................................................IP55
Dimensions (refer to Figure 5):
Height ............................................................................................................. 3.74" (95 mm)
Width .............................................................................................................. 3.19" (81 mm)
Depth................................................................................................................ 1.5" (38 mm)
Mounting (refer to Figure 5):
Through the door, bracket and mounting screws supplied ................................#10-24 (M5)
Weight:
Open........................................................................................................... 0.4 lbs. (0.18 kg)
Packaged ................................................................................................. 0.95 lbs. (0.43 kg)
External Current Transformer (when required)
Use Eaton's Cutler-Hammer C311CT series with 500:1 ratio, listed in section 5 – Catalog
Numbers.
Interposing Current Transformer (when required)
Ratio for 1 – 1000 Amp sensing range ............................................................................... 500:5
Ratio for 10 – 10000 Amp sensing range ......................................................................... 5000:5
Any commercial grade current transformer may be used.
